// Heads up, newcomers: this constant pins the Thistledown broker
// protocol version during the v3 -> v4 upgrade. Don't bump it until
// every consumer in the Wrenfield cluster has been redeployed, or
// you'll get silent message drops on the legacy topics. Once the
// migration dashboard shows all-green, bump and delete this comment.
// The migration build to verify against is listed below.

session token of kahag-bawip = htk6_729d08

Break-glass access for the Cartwheel CSV import wizard is restricted to the release manager. Use only when a blocked import halts a scheduled release. Steps: open the Cartwheel admin shell, invoke break-glass mode, confirm twice, log the incident in Ledgerline. Entry requires the emergency passphrase, recorded directly below.

unlock words, bawef-kahap: sorax-sorir-quenys-aldok

Hey, welcome aboard! Quick primer on how we ship the Tallyhook billing worker at Brindlevale. We run blue-green: green takes live invoice traffic while blue gets the new build, then we flip the router once smoke tests pass. Never deploy mid-billing-cycle close (usually the 1st). Rollback is just flipping the router back, so don't panic if something looks off. To push builds to the blue pool you'll need to authenticate, so grab the deploy key below and add it to your agent.

signing key of tafog-hahop = bky3_7nm